2022年SQL数据库技术实验子查询以及管理数据库和表 .pdf

上传人:C****o 文档编号:39722647 上传时间:2022-09-07 格式:PDF 页数:5 大小:83.94KB
返回 下载 相关 举报
2022年SQL数据库技术实验子查询以及管理数据库和表 .pdf_第1页
第1页 / 共5页
2022年SQL数据库技术实验子查询以及管理数据库和表 .pdf_第2页
第2页 / 共5页
点击查看更多>>
资源描述

《2022年SQL数据库技术实验子查询以及管理数据库和表 .pdf》由会员分享,可在线阅读,更多相关《2022年SQL数据库技术实验子查询以及管理数据库和表 .pdf(5页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。

1、一、实验名称:子 查询 以 及管 理 数 据库 和 表二、日期09.11 三、实验目的和内容(这是实验报告极其重要的内容。)1.带 IN 字 句 的 子 查 询;2.带 EXIST 的 子 查 询;3.嵌 套 子 查 询;4.ALL 和ANY 关 键 字 被 用 于 在 子 查 询 中 修 改 己 有 的 比 较 操 作 符;5.集 合 函 数 也 被 用 于 在 子 查 询 中 以 产 生 来 自 内 部 查 询 的 集 合 值;6.相 关 子 查 询7.嵌 套 查 询8.管 理 数 据 库 和 表9.数 据 完 整 性 实 施10.操 纵 表 中 的 数 据名师资料总结-精品资料欢迎下载-

2、名师精心整理-第 1 页,共 5 页 -四、实验过程及结果(给出实验主要的步骤和实验结果,包括算法或代码)1.select salesorderID from sales.salesorderheader wheretotaldue(selectavg(totaldue)fromsales.salesorderheader)2.select salesorderID from sales.salesorderdetail wherelinetotal(selectmax(linetotal)fromsales.salesorderdetail where salesorderID=43662)

3、3.select a.salesorderID,b.CreditCardID fromsales.salesorderheader a join Sales.CreditCard b ona.CreditCardID=b.CreditCardID whereyear(duedate)=2001 4.select s.CardNumber,ss.CreditCardID,sss.FirstName,sss.LastName from Sales.CreditCard s joinSales.ContactCreditCard ss onss.CreditCardID=s.CreditCardID

4、 join person.contact sss on ss.contactid=sss.contactid wheresss.FirstName=catherineand sss.LastName=abel 5.selectsalesorderdetailid fromsales.salesorderdetail where specialofferid in(selectspecialofferid fromsales.specialoffer wherediscountpct=0)6.select salesorderid,salesorderdetailid,linetotal fro

5、msales.salesorderdetail where linetotal(selectavg(linetotal)from sales.salesorderdetail)7.select salesorderid from sales.salesorderheader wherecreditcardid in(selectcreditcardid fromsales.creditcard wherecardtype=superiorcard)名师资料总结-精品资料欢迎下载-名师精心整理-第 2 页,共 5 页 -1)要求:创建了一个 Company数据库,该数据库的主数据文件逻辑名称为C

6、ompany_data,物理文件名为 Company.mdf,初始大小为 10MB,最大尺寸为无限大,增长速度为 10%;数据库的日志文件逻辑名称为Company_log,物理文件名为 Company.ldf,初始大小为 1MB,最大尺寸为 5MB,增长速度为 1MB。createdatabase Company onprimary(name=Company_data,filename=d:Company.mdf,size=3,maxsize=unlimited,filegrowth=10%)logon(name=Company_log,filename=d:Company.ldf,size=

7、4,maxsize=20,filegrowth=10%)2)在 Company数据库,创建一个cangku表,其列名分为为cno,cname,quaty,cno 和数据类型为整型,列名cname的数据类型 char,长度 20,不允许为空。Quaty 的数据类型为 int。列名 cno 设置为主键createtable cangku(cno intconstraint cpk primarykey(cno),cname char(20)notnull,quaty int)3)创建一个表 shangpin,字段名(列名)分别为spno,spname,cno,其中 spno数据类型为整型,列名 s

8、pname数据类型 char,长度 20,不允许为空;cno 数据类型为整数型。列名 spno设置为主键,设置 cno为外键(采用 sql 语句)createtable shangpin(spno intconstraint cp primarykey(spno),spname char(20)notnull,cno intconstraint ck foreignkeyreferences dbo.cangk(cno)名师资料总结-精品资料欢迎下载-名师精心整理-第 3 页,共 5 页 -4)向表 shangpin中输入五组数据,01 主板2 02 显示器4 03 cpu 1 04 硬盘3

9、05 内存5 向表 cangku中输入五组数据1 东北53 2 西方32 3 东方65 4 东北45 5 西南33 5)创建一个指定多个数据文件和日志文件的数据库。该数据库名称为 employees,有 1 个 10MB 和 1 个 20MB 的数据文件和 2 个 10MB 的事务日志文件。数据文件逻 辑 名 称 为employee1 和 employee2,物 理 文 件 名 为employee1.mdf 和employee2.mdf。主文件是 employee1,由 primary 指定,两个数据文件的最大尺寸分别为无限大和100MB,增长速度分别为10%和 1MB。事务日志文件的逻辑名

10、为employeelog1 和employeelog2,物 理 文 件 名 为employeelog1.ldf 和employeelog2.ldf,最大尺寸均为 50MB,文件增长速度为1MB。(自己操作)createdatabase employees onprimary(name=employee1,filename=d:employee1.mdf,size=10,maxsize=unlimited,filegrowth=10%),(name=employee2,filename=d:employee2.ndf,size=3,maxsize=100,filegrowth=1%)logon(

11、name=employeelog1,filename=d:employeelog1.ldf,size=4,maxsize=50,filegrowth=1%),名师资料总结-精品资料欢迎下载-名师精心整理-第 4 页,共 5 页 -(name=employeelog2,filename=d:employeelog2.ldf,size=4,maxsize=50,filegrowth=1%)6)阅读书上 4.16-4.18 上面,要求编写 sql 语句实现 cangku表中 quaty 大于 10小于 100,以及 cname处于(东北,西方,东方,东南,西南,西北)altertable compa

12、ny.dbo.cangku addconstraint cadd check(quaty between 10 and 100)altertable company.dbo.cangku withnocheckaddconstraintsss check(cname in(东北,西方,东方,东南,西南,西北)7)创建一个规则,实现shangpin表中 spno大于 1 小于 10 createrule ree as spno between 1 and 10 sp_bindruleree,dbo.shangpin.spno五、实验体会(包括有疑问的)通 过这 次 的 实验,初 步掌 握 了 子查 询 以 及管 理 数 据库 和表 的 用 法。但 对 其的 掌 握 程度 还不 是很 强,要在 以 后 的 实 验中继 续加 强 练 习,来 慢 慢掌 握 其 用法。六、成绩名师资料总结-精品资料欢迎下载-名师精心整理-第 5 页,共 5 页 -

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 教育专区 > 高考资料

本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知得利文库网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

工信部备案号:黑ICP备15003705号-8 |  经营许可证:黑B2-20190332号 |   黑公网安备:91230400333293403D

© 2020-2023 www.deliwenku.com 得利文库. All Rights Reserved 黑龙江转换宝科技有限公司 

黑龙江省互联网违法和不良信息举报
举报电话:0468-3380021 邮箱:hgswwxb@163.com